This is a beautiful story, inspired by real events and including character who were real people. I loved most aspects of the novel, but wished that Lily could've either had more appearances or that the story focused entirely on Odile. The story also felt unfinished with Odile, I wanted to know what she did next but we only hear about Lily's plans.
